Symptoms

SL500 HP LTO4 SCSI drives keeps dropping offline after varying online from TSM.

   
As seen from the library logs, both the drives are seen to be in OK empty status.

No errors reported from the Library Logs.



Errors reported from TSM:

04-02-2015 10:44:57  ANR8302E I/O error on drive DRV01 (mt11.0.0.4) with volume
                    330758 (OP=READ, Error Number=1117, CC=305, rc = 12,                        <----------------
                    KEY=0B, ASC=48, ASCQ=00, SENSE=70.00.0B.00.00.00.00.10.0-
                    0.00.00.00.48.00.00.00.00.00.00.00.00.00.,
                    Description=Drive failure).  Refer to Appendix C in the
                    'Messages' manual for recommended action. (SESSION:
                    16428, PROCESS: 1033)

05-02-2015 03:09:13  ANR8302E I/O error on drive DRV00 (mt10.0.0.4) with volume
                    330758 (OP=READ, Error Number=1117, CC=305, rc = 12,                        <----------------
                    KEY=0B, ASC=48, ASCQ=00, SENSE=70.00.0B.00.00.00.00.10.0-
                    0.00.00.00.48.00.00.00.00.00.00.00.00.00.,
                    Description=Drive failure).


Changes

 None

Cause

From the TSM logs, It's seen that its the same volume 330758 that reported error on both the drives.

Solution

Removed the volume 330758 from the library, cleaned the drives with good cleaning cartridge and ran diagnostics.
